This knife was LionSTEEL's flagship product at Blade Show Atlanta 2024, where it competed for the prestigious Manufacturing Quality Award. Its design presented a technical challenge. The Twain features a button lock and its unique design utilizes a SOLID® frame ("Double Integral") that is milled from a single piece of material. This processing requires extremely precise milling to ensure that the individual parts fit precisely and provide both functionality and aesthetic perfection.
The blade is made from CPM MagnaCut steel with a satin finish, while the frame is titanium. The blade is precision milled from a single block of carbon fiber, giving the knife both durability and lightness.
Lionsteel aims for continuous innovation and improvement in manufacturing standards, which is why winning the Manufacturing Quality Award for this model was a huge honor for the company.

LionSteel was founded in 1969 in Maniago, an Italian town known for knife making as deeply rooted as the tradition found in Solingen. The founder Gino Pauletta built the company on precision manufacturing and deep respect for steel, values that shaped its early development. Initial production focused on contract manufacturing for other brands, allowing extensive technical experience and process knowledge to grow. In time, original designs appeared and the LionSTEEL brand was born, inspired by the stone lion standing in front of the factory and by the strength of the materials used. Clean mechanics and refined construction remain key characteristics of the brand.
During the late 1990s, the founder’s sons John, Daniel and Maximus joined the business and introduced a modern manufacturing approach. The adoption of digitally controlled machinery marked a major step forward in consistency and finish. By combining CNC technology with skilled manual inspection, LionSteel achieved a distinctive balance between innovation and craftsmanship. Each knife reflects careful design choices aimed at reliability, ergonomics and long-term use.
Today LionSteel operates as a compact manufacturer with full control over every stage of production. Products reach markets across Europe and the United States, while the commitment to exclusive Italian manufacturing without Asian components remains absolute. This philosophy ensures traceable materials, stable quality and knives built for lasting performance, representing a modern expression of traditional Italian knife making.
